Transaction ad8ab5629ad9f7db2272fa8df627e996254d4d74d29b8ae0040fb9a336b664a6
1 Input
1 Output
-
ad8ab5629ad9f7db2272fa8df627e996254d4d74d29b8ae0040fb9a336b664a6:0
- value
- 1655966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f536c0ed0cdae1c18b2b83e22b95f8087afc9ce OP_EQUAL
- address
- 3K8evTCfs4XULMudddS28oeycFbjC4jXNN